Perfect Square
97975733266133115937062676192906855807409046432025 is a perfect square (9898269205579989474620795 × 9898269205579989474620795)
97975733266133115937062676192906855807409046432025 is a perfect square (9898269205579989474620795 × 9898269205579989474620795)
97975733266133115937062676192906855807409046432025 is odd
Previous odd number is 97975733266133115937062676192906855807409046432023
Next odd number is 97975733266133115937062676192906855807409046432027
10000110000100110100111110100110111111000000110111000001001001010000100010001101000011110100010111111100001000011001011111110101111001011011000010001000010100100011001
940492999978602813154874176316611004161538628948974534448297029091131007390735931829132673488708511124114117591845991957403084227555822520326860015625
9599244309036463289842230532253441005908160305593192391405676385653702541211196323021902382945600625